Transaction 8581e670ac7adca9f0ec97a8dbaf53a678a4cd14afafa44bc07cbda9c13abf5d
1 Input
2 Outputs
- 8581e670ac7adca9f0ec97a8dbaf53a678a4cd14afafa44bc07cbda9c13abf5d:0
- 8581e670ac7adca9f0ec97a8dbaf53a678a4cd14afafa44bc07cbda9c13abf5d:1
value 24447612
address 17oMbgCYdo4VYC7gehSeRHghVAZVzCmdRw
value 21255377
address 1J1gyqtwDwnvhTfqR7PMUz3c62sEcuy1Wi